The 843ER Super ShieldTM Silver Coated Copper Epoxy Conductive Coating is a two-part system pigmented with highly conductive silver coated copper flake. It cures in 24 hours at room temperature or two hours at 80 °C. The cured coating is smooth and extremely hard. It is abrasion, scratch, and mar resistant. It also provides good chemical resistance and adheres strongly to plastics, including chemically resistant plastics.

843ER, our Silver-Coated Copper Epoxy Paint, is a 2-part epoxy-based conductive coating, pigmented with highly conductive silver-coated copper flake. The cured paint is smooth and extremely hard. It is abrasion, scratch, and mar resistant. It adheres very strongly to plastics, including chemically resistant and low energy plastics, as well as metal, glass, ceramic and wood.

843ER provides EMI / RFI shielding in applications where extreme durability, adhesion and mar resistance are required.

Features
Resistivity: 1.8 x 10-3 Ω·cm

Surface Resistance @ 50 µm: 0.31 Ω/sq

Service Temperature Range: -40–120 ˚C
